A club began with 3 members. Each month, each member brought one new member. Which function can be used to determine the number of members x months after the club began?

Every ten years, the Census counts how many people are living in every town in the United States.
  • The 2010 Census showed that 1,000 people were living in Appleville, and 4,000 people were living in Bridgetown.
  • The population of Appleville is predicted to double every ten years.
  • The population of Bridgetown is predicted to increase by 1,000 every ten years.
If the predictions come true, what will be the first census year that will show Appleville with a larger population than Bridgetown?

Two stores have movies to rent.
  • The first store charges a $12.50-per-month membership fee plus $1.50 per movie rented.
  • The second store has no membership fee but charges $3.50 per movie rented.
What is the minimum number of movies a person would need to rent in a month for the first store to be a better deal?

Karen has two dogs. The larger dog weighs 1.4 pounds more than the smaller dog. The combined weight of the two dogs is 12.6 pounds. What is the weight, in pounds, of the smaller dog?

Abby scored 87, 93, 96, and 89 on her first four history quizzes. What score does Abby need to get on her fifth quiz to have an average of exactly 91 on her history quizzes?

David has a rectangle and a right triangle.
  • The length of the rectangle is 5 more than its width, w.
  • The length of the shorter leg of the triangle is equal to the rectangle’s width.
  • The length of the longer leg of the triangle is twice the length of the rectangle.
Which function, f(w), represents the combined area of the rectangle and the triangle?
